Getting There

  • Public Transport

    The closest metro station to Rue Denoyez is Belleville (lines 11 and 2). From the station, walk south on Rue de Belleville, then turn right onto Rue Denoyez. The street is a short walk from the metro exit.

  • Walking

    From the Belleville neighborhood, simply follow Rue de Belleville until you see the colorful entrance to Rue Denoyez on your right. It's a short walk from Parc de Belleville.

Rue Denoyez is a short, pedestrianized street in the Belleville district of Paris's 20th arrondissement, renowned for its vibrant and ever-changing street art. This unique alleyway has transformed into an open-air art gallery, where graffiti, murals, stencils, and mosaics adorn nearly every available surface. Once a quiet lane with abandoned shops, Rue Denoyez has been reclaimed by artists who use the walls and windows as their canvas. The result is a constantly evolving tapestry of color and creativity, reflecting the diverse and multicultural character of the Belleville neighborhood. The street art is not static; new pieces appear regularly, ensuring that each visit offers a fresh perspective. Rue Denoyez has a rich history, dating back to a time when Belleville was outside Paris's city limits and a popular destination for Parisians seeking cheaper wine and entertainment. Although the area went into decline after being absorbed into Paris, it has experienced a cultural revival thanks to the influx of artists and immigrants. Today, Rue Denoyez stands as a testament to the power of art to transform urban spaces and celebrate community.
